On the court record
Alvin Yong Advocates is a Malaysian firm whose reported matters are heard largely in the Federal Court (Mahkamah Persekutuan), together with the Court of Appeal (Mahkamah Rayuan), and are concentrated in company and shareholder disputes and questions of title. In every reported matter the firm appeared for the respondent, defending decisions reached below. A significant group of appeals arose from a single corporate group and turned on whether there had been a contravention of section 132D of the Companies Act, so that the issuance of impugned shares in several companies was null and void, with the court also asked whether it ought to unwind the allotments. That litigation engaged the duties of directors on the issuance of shares and the remedies available where the statutory constraints on allotment are breached. The appeals were bound up with the personal-representative and estate interests of a deceased shareholder and with the several companies within the group, and required the court to weigh whether the impugned share issuances should be declared null and void and set aside, and what consequential orders were needed to restore the parties to their proper positions.
The firm has also appeared in a property and title dispute concerning competing claims between original purchasers and a subsequent purchaser to the same properties, where the developer had gone into liquidation and the court weighed constructive trusts, whether the purchase price had to be paid in full, and the equitable doctrine of laches and questions of limitation, with a cross-appeal in play, and required the court to decide which competing purchaser held the better title where the developer had become insolvent. The reported profile is that of an appellate-focused practice engaged in high-value corporate and land litigation, where the recurring questions are the validity of share issues under the Companies Act, the priorities between competing purchasers, and the equitable principles that govern relief. The firm's consistent position as respondent reflects work sustaining favourable outcomes through the appellate hierarchy to the apex court.
